Harold and Marilyn Rinehart founded the ranch
in 1951. From 1953 to 1969 they raised Herefords. However
in 1969 they became interested in Limousin cattle, which were just then
being introduced into the United States from France. They switched
over to raising Limousin cattle and by 1977 Pompadour Hills ranch had
the largest herd of registered Limousin cattle in the United States.
Brady and Wendi have continued raising quality commercial
Limousin cattle.
Limousin cattle are a good breed for premium beef. Pompadour Hills
is a supplier to major packing houses, and to specialty packers who
deal in superior beef.
